Analysis
The most recent figure for paying taxes (db17-20 methodology) - score in Cape Verde is 74.85, measured in 2019. That is the lowest value across all 5 years on record.
Compared with earlier readings it is down 0.2% on the previous year and down 0.5% over five years.
That places Cape Verde 86th out of 188 countries with data for 2019, putting it in the middle of the range.

About this data
The score for paying taxes is the simple average of the scores for each of the component indicators, the payments, time and total tax and contribution rate for a company to comply with tax laws in an economy, as well as the postfiling procedures to request and process a VAT refund claim and to comply with and complete a corporate income tax correction. The score is computed based on the methodology in the DB17-20 studies.
